我搜索了一段时间,尝试了http://nltk.org/install.html#source-installation-for-32-bit-or-64-bit-windows和其他站点的注册表更改(例如http://www.comoke.com/index.php/2010/11/pyyaml-on-windows-7-64-bit-python-nltk-pyyaml-python-required-not-found-in-registry/——尽管修改后使用了我的winpython文件夹)。在
(这似乎表明我安装了nltk,但winpython似乎没有nltk,而且“import nltk”也不起作用)
运行命令“pip install pyyaml nltk”的输出如下:
C:\WinPython-64bit-2.7.5.1\python-2.7.5.amd64\Scripts>pip install pyyaml nltk
Downloading/unpacking pyyaml
Running setup.py egg_info for package pyyaml
skipping 'ext\_yaml.c' Cython extension (up-to-date)
Requirement already satisfied (use --upgrade to upgrade): nltk in c:\winpython-6
4bit-2.7.5.1\python-2.7.5.amd64\lib\site-packages
Installing collected packages: pyyaml
Running setup.py install for pyyaml
checking if libyaml is compilable
Traceback (most recent call last):
File "<string>", line 1, in <module>
File "c:\users\thisis~1\appdata\local\temp\pip-build-thisisawittyusername\
pyyaml\setup.py", line 344, in <module>
--> the rest is trimmed
有什么想法吗?在
整个错误在这里:
^{pr2}$
更新重新注册的winpython(使用its内置的控制面板),从站点安装了32位版本的pyyaml,然后安装了nltk,它似乎正在工作(!)在
相关问题 更多 >
编程相关推荐